CDN(内容分发网络)加速是一种通过分布式网络服务器来提高网站访问速度和稳定性的技术。然而,CDN也可能成为攻击的目标。以下是一些常见的CDN攻击类型及其原因,以及相应的防御措施:
以下是一个简单的示例,展示如何在Web应用中集成WAF来防御CC攻击:
from flask import Flask, request
from flask_waf import WAF
app = Flask(__name__)
waf = WAF(app)
@app.route('/')
@waf.protect()
def index():
return "Hello, World!"
if __name__ == '__main__':
app.run(host='0.0.0.0', port=80)
在这个例子中,flask_waf
库被用来为Flask应用添加基本的WAF功能,可以有效识别和拦截潜在的CC攻击请求。
CDN加速虽然提升了网站的性能和可用性,但也面临着多种安全威胁。通过采取上述防御措施,可以显著降低被攻击的风险,保障服务的稳定和安全。
领取专属 10元无门槛券
手把手带您无忧上云